Irpinia is inland and perched high in the hills above the cities of Naples and Salerno. It is home to Italy’s third great red grape, Aglianico, as well as a handful of ancient white varieties dating back to Greek antiquity. Explore the area’s wines with Marco Irato as he presents the wines of the relatively new Le Masciare winery, which has adopted a novel approach to acquiring vineyards and is already producing beautiful wines from old vines that define the region.
